- Disambiguation notice
- 1. Robert Adams (1933-1990), American science fiction author; best known for the Horseclans series; his full name was Franklin Robert Adams
2. Robert Adams (b. 1937), American photographer; full name is Robert Hickman Adams author of Why People Photograph
3. Robert Adams (b. 1946), professor of English, is the translator of The book of the order of chivalry
5. Robert Adams (fl. 1810), American sailor, was the author of The narrative of Robert Adams, a barbary captive.
6. Robert Adams (b. 01-21-28; d. 03-02-97) American nondual spiritual teacher.
7. Robert Adams (b. 1944), professor of social work; author of Social Policy for Social Work.
9. Robert J. Adams (b. 1938) wrote Horse Cop.
10. Roberts S. Adams - Leaders Working Together: Five Steps to Conflict Resolution
11. Robert Adams, 1937- (b. UK, now Canada, English professor) wrote A Love of Reading.
12. Adams, Robert P. (Robert Pardee) 1910- wrote Better Part of Valor.
15. Robert Adams, 1922-, author of Signal Boy
16. Robert Abrams - Dance Your Verbs
17. Robert Adams, 1958-, author of Skilled work with people
18. Adams, Robert A. Creativity in Communications
19. Robert Adams, 1917-1984, American sculptor.
20. Robert Adams, American editorial director of Passport Magazine.
21. Robert Adams Scottish historical novelist who also wrote a business book.
